Yes, it is possible to conquer the skills of Cajun cooking at home and even learn to prepare fine Cajun fish delicacies for your own guests. The image of an old Cajun chef slaving for hours or days over a recipe comes from the assumption that something so delicious had to take a tremendous investment of time and skill to produce. It might come as a surprise then that not only is it possible to prepare a Cajun fish meal in the microwave but that the microwave is actually a preferred way to prepare these recipes.

The reason using your microwave oven to prepare a fine Cajun meal works so well is one of the best ways to coax the best flavors from the spices and the fish is through fast steaming. And there is no better way to quickly steam a main dish than in the microwave. Whether the fish is cod, redfish, red snapper, monkfish or tuna, quick steaming is the best way to preserve flavor but to get the fish cooked thoroughly. The process is straightforward. You simply put the fresh fish into a microwave steamer. Add a small amount of water. Some recipes will have you add spices to the water.

By microwaving that enclosed microwave cookware for 2-3 minutes, you quickly steam the fish, which releases waves of flavor. Now you can open the dish and add garlic, butter, chili or other Cajun spices to give that main dish that exciting taste and aroma that will take you back to the bayou as soon as you taste the first bite of your Cajun cooking. After you do your final preparations, one more minute in the microwave completes the cooking and fills each morsel of food with flavor.
